如何实现高效的网络监控与管理?

随着互联网技术的飞速发展,网络已经成为我们日常生活中不可或缺的一部分。然而,网络环境复杂多变,安全问题层出不穷。为了确保网络稳定、安全,实现高效的网络监控与管理变得尤为重要。本文将围绕如何实现高效的网络监控与管理展开探讨,以期为广大网络管理者提供有益的参考。

一、明确监控与管理目标

首先,要明确网络监控与管理的目标。一般来说,网络监控与管理的目标主要包括以下几个方面:

  • 保障网络安全:及时发现并防范网络攻击、病毒入侵等安全威胁,确保网络环境安全稳定。
  • 优化网络性能:实时监控网络流量、带宽、延迟等指标,发现并解决网络瓶颈,提高网络性能。
  • 提高运维效率:通过自动化、智能化的手段,降低运维成本,提高运维效率。
  • 保障业务连续性:确保关键业务系统稳定运行,降低故障发生概率,提高业务连续性。

二、构建完善的监控体系

构建完善的监控体系是实现高效网络监控与管理的基础。以下是构建监控体系的关键步骤:

  1. 确定监控对象:根据网络环境特点和业务需求,确定需要监控的对象,如服务器、网络设备、数据库、应用程序等。
  2. 选择合适的监控工具:市场上有很多优秀的监控工具,如Zabbix、Nagios、Prometheus等。选择合适的监控工具,需要考虑其功能、性能、易用性等因素。
  3. 建立监控指标体系:根据监控对象的特点,制定相应的监控指标,如CPU利用率、内存使用率、磁盘空间、网络流量等。
  4. 设置报警阈值:根据监控指标的正常范围,设置报警阈值,当指标超过阈值时,系统自动发出警报。
  5. 实现数据可视化:通过图形化界面展示监控数据,方便管理人员直观了解网络状态。

三、实施自动化运维

自动化运维是实现高效网络监控与管理的重要手段。以下是一些常见的自动化运维策略:

  1. 自动化部署:使用自动化工具,如Ansible、Puppet等,实现服务器、应用程序的自动化部署和配置。
  2. 自动化监控:利用监控工具的自动化功能,实现实时监控、报警、日志分析等。
  3. 自动化故障处理:通过编写脚本或使用自动化工具,实现故障的自动发现、定位和处理。
  4. 自动化备份与恢复:定期对关键数据进行备份,并实现快速恢复。

四、加强安全管理

网络安全是网络监控与管理的重要环节。以下是一些加强网络安全的措施:

  1. 部署防火墙:防火墙可以阻止未经授权的访问,防止恶意攻击。
  2. 安装杀毒软件:定期更新杀毒软件,防止病毒入侵。
  3. 加强权限管理:严格控制用户权限,防止内部人员滥用权限。
  4. 定期进行安全审计:对网络设备、应用程序等进行安全审计,及时发现并修复安全漏洞。

五、案例分析

某企业为了实现高效的网络监控与管理,采取了以下措施:

  1. 构建了完善的监控体系:选择了Zabbix作为监控工具,建立了服务器、网络设备、数据库、应用程序等监控对象,并设置了相应的监控指标和报警阈值。
  2. 实施自动化运维:使用Ansible进行服务器自动化部署,使用Nagios进行自动化监控,实现故障自动发现和处理。
  3. 加强安全管理:部署了防火墙和杀毒软件,严格控制用户权限,定期进行安全审计。

通过以上措施,该企业的网络环境得到了有效保障,网络性能得到了显著提升,运维效率也得到了提高。

总之,实现高效的网络监控与管理需要从多个方面入手,包括明确监控与管理目标、构建完善的监控体系、实施自动化运维、加强安全管理等。通过不断优化和改进,才能确保网络环境安全、稳定、高效。

猜你喜欢:云网监控平台